Sections 13 to 15: Registration of managers

128.Sections 13 to 15 provide that in certain circumstances a service provider can be required to appoint a registered manager to manage certain regulated activities which the service provider is registered to provide. They also set out the process for applying to register as a manager and how the Commission decides whether to grant or refuse registration.

129.Regulations can set out cases where the registered service provider will be required to appoint a registered manager. The Commission will also have discretion to determine whether a registered manager should be required in other instances. The factors the Commission must take into account when exercising this discretion will be set out in regulations made by the Secretary of State.

130.A service provider might still decide to appoint a manager in instances where he is not obliged to do so. Under those circumstances, there is no requirement for the manager to be registered with the Commission and the Commission will have no power to register anyone as manager.

131.As with service providers, applications to register as a manager with the Commission will have to include such details as the Commission requires. The Commission may allow someone to make one application to manage more than one kind of activity carried on by a service provider. A registered manager will be responsible, in the same way as the service provider, for ensuring that the regulated activity in question is carried on in compliance with relevant requirements.

132.Under section 13, the Commission is only obliged to register a manager if it is satisfied that the applicant is managing, or will be managing, services that meet, and will continue to meet, the requirements the Secretary of State has set down in regulations under section 20, as well as any other legislative requirements the Commission considers are relevant. The burden of proof is with the applicant rather than with the Commission. Anyone registered as a manager by the Commission will be issued with a certificate of registration.

133.In granting registration as a manager, the Commission can impose any conditions it thinks are necessary. Where relevant, conditions that apply to the service provider will also apply to the manager but there may be additional conditions which are specific to the registered manager. The Commission can change conditions imposed on a manager’s registration in the same way it can for a provider’s registration.
